Ran around town this morning and got done around mid morning - hooked up the boat and me and lil chalk head off for our next adventure.

Put in and the city side was dirty water - ran to the woods and the water turned to red/tannin water - but it was clear. We caught two redfish in short order and I thought it was going to be a stellar day. Poled around a point and the fish around the corner were laid up and not interested in eating. Moved on down the bank and finally found some fish on the hunt. Missed one nice fish and then me and Lil Chalk wrestled this lil piglett to the boat.

Image

Fished a few more spots, but the rising water brought the dirty water into the bank and skunked up the place.

Saw about 20 dead mullet - was the most dead fish I have seen...was surprised being I was in a deep water area.

Great few hours with my son. Caught 4 - missed a few more - fish were chewing on spoons and KyTrkyHntr's super secret winter time lure.
